Transaction 77cf42d33402e29933a8254da82b5f6c91bb2fa93261aa6c4032ae690771c1cf

1 Input
2 Outputs
  • 77cf42d33402e29933a8254da82b5f6c91bb2fa93261aa6c4032ae690771c1cf:0
  • value  35748152
    address  3Bxq7tuHQj8MScqZ3RQGeoyFZfDX4LdYcp
  • 77cf42d33402e29933a8254da82b5f6c91bb2fa93261aa6c4032ae690771c1cf:1
  • value  340000
    address  3A4EKzGw6Z6Hp8Ue2ninAtEPcPBWNCaLUU